Sweet Pea - Cherie Amour - Lathyrus odoratus This romantic color palette is composed of lovely flowers with ruffled wing petals in a carefully formulated mixture of salmon and pale pink bicolors, lavender with pink wings, pure lavender, rich sweet rose and soft pastel pink. Cheri Amour has vigorous vines that bear long stemmed, fragrant blossoms, perfect to pick and arrange in naturally color-coordinated bouquets that will soften and perfume your heart and home. Planting & Care
Planting & Care
Soil & Water:Sweet peas must have well-drained soil, so dig deeply and enrich with aged manure or compost before sowing seeds. Water well and mulch as vines grow.
Planting & Growing:Sow seeds in full sun in cool early spring weather (as early as the ground can be worked). In mild winter climates, where the ground does not freeze, sweet peas can be planted in the fall. Erect a well-anchored trellis, fence, or vertical netting for these climbing vines before planting seeds. Seedlings will form strong root systems, then overwinter to bloom vigorously in the spring. Plant seeds 1" deep and 2 - 3" apart. When seedlings are 2" tall, thin to 4-5" apart to allow plants room to mature. Sweet peas bloom best before the weather gets too hot. Where summer heat comes on fast, they'll appreciate a spot with afternoon shade. Anchor supports securely because vines become heavy with bloom. Protect seedlings from birds, slugs, and snails. For longest bloom, pick flowers often and keep faded blossoms cut.
